⚙️ Engine Specifications
Primary Engine
Engine Code:
N54B30
Engine Type:
3.0L Twin-Turbocharged Inline-6 (N54)
Cylinder Block Material:
Aluminum
Cylinder Head Material:
Aluminum
Bore X Stroke:
82.0 mm x 94.6 mm
Compression Ratio:
10.2:1
Performance
Horsepower 335I:
300 hp @ 5800 rpm
Torque 335I:
300 lb-ft @ 1300-5000 rpm
Horsepower 335Xi:
300 hp @ 5800 rpm
Torque 335Xi:
300 lb-ft @ 1300-5000 rpm
Fuel System
Fuel Delivery:
High-pressure direct injection (piezo injectors), Twin-turbochargers
Fuel Type:
Premium Unleaded Gasoline (91 octane or higher recommended)
Emissions Control:
Catalytic converters, Oxygen sensors, Secondary air injection system (early models)
🔧 Transmission
Standard
Transmission Type 335I:
6-speed Manual (Getrag GS6-37BZ)
Transmission Type 335Xi:
6-speed Manual (Getrag GS6-17BG with xDrive interface)
Optional
Transmission Type 335I:
6-speed Automatic (ZF 6HP19, later 6HP26 with Steptronic)
Transmission Type 335Xi:
6-speed Automatic (ZF 6HP26 with xDrive interface)
Features
Automatic Transmission Features:
Steptronic manual shifting mode, adaptive shift logic.
Manual Transmission Features:
Close-ratio gearing, dual-mass flywheel.
Fluid Specifications
Manual Transmission Fluid:
BMW MTF LT-2 (or equivalent API GL-4/GL-5 specification)
Automatic Transmission Fluid:
ZF Lifeguardfluid 6 (or equivalent ATF specifications like Mercon SP, Dexron VI)

🔧 Maintenance
Service Intervals
Oil Change Interval:
Variable Oil Service Interval (Condition Based Service - CBS), typically every 10,000-15,000 miles or 12-24 months, whichever comes first.
Engine Air Filter:
Every 30,000 - 60,000 miles or as indicated by CBS.
Cabin Air Filter:
Every 15,000 - 30,000 miles or as indicated by CBS.
Spark Plugs:
Typically every 60,000 miles for N54/N55 engines.
Brake Fluid:
Every 2 years, regardless of mileage.
Coolant:
Initial fill is long-life; replacement typically every 4-5 years or 100,000 miles.
Fluid Specifications
Engine Oil Specification:
BMW Longlife-01 (LL-01) or Longlife-04 (LL-04) approved synthetic oil, typically 5W-30 or 5W-40.
Coolant Specification:
BMW Blue Antifreeze/Coolant (G48 or equivalent)
Power Steering Fluid:
Pentosin CHF 11S or equivalent (specific to hydraulic systems).
Known Issues
Turbocharger Failures:
Early N54 models (pre-2009) prone to turbo wastegate rattle and premature failure due to design. High-pressure fuel pump (HPFP) failures are also common in early N54s, leading to misfires and stalling.
Ignition Coils And Spark Plugs:
Can fail prematurely, causing rough running and misfires.
Oil Gaskets And Seals:
Valve cover gasket, oil pan gasket, and oil filter housing gasket are known to leak over time.
Water Pump And Thermostat:
Electric water pump failures can cause overheating. Thermostat failures can lead to temperature regulation issues.
Vacuum Lines And Boost Leaks:
Cracked or disconnected vacuum lines can affect boost pressure and engine performance.
Power Steering Pump:
Can develop leaks or fail, leading to loss of power steering assist.
📚 Vehicle History
Brand Heritage
Bmw Legacy:
Renowned for performance ('The Ultimate Driving Machine'), engineering excellence, and luxury.
Model Evolution
E90 Introduction:
Introduced in 2006 as the successor to the E46 generation, marking a significant technological advancement.
N54 Engine Introduction:
The N54 twin-turbocharged engine was a performance benchmark for the segment upon its release.
Mid-Cycle Refresh:
LCI (Life Cycle Impulse) updates occurred during this generation, with minor cosmetic and technological changes.
Production
Manufacturing Locations:
Mainly Dingolfing and Regensburg, Germany; also Spartanburg, USA (for certain models/years).
🏆 Awards & Recognition
Recognitions
Ward'S 10 Best Engines:
The N54 engine was frequently recognized on Ward's 10 Best Engines list during its production.
Car And Driver 10Best:
The BMW 3 Series (E90 generation) was a multiple recipient of Car and Driver's 10Best awards, highlighting its performance and value.
